Mobaro lets you take Results out of the platform in whatever shape your reporting needs: a polished PDF for sharing, a structured Excel file for analysis, or a programmatic API pull for automated pipelines. This article covers every export option, when to reach for each, and how to export at scale.
Why this matters: The right export format saves hours of cleanup. A PDF is perfect for an auditor or a one-off share; an aggregated Excel is built for comparing the same Checklist across many Results; the Power Query dashboard is built for ongoing analysis that refreshes; and the API is built for feeding Results into another system automatically. Picking the format that matches the job means you spend time on the data, not on reshaping it.

Users must be Super Users, be a member of the Results visible to setting on the Schedule, or have the following Role to export Results:
Results: View
Export options at a glance
Every export starts from the same place — select one or more Results in the Results section, then click Export. The option you choose determines the format and level of detail. Before exporting, use the filters on the Results page (Checklist, Location, Time range, Score, and more) to narrow down to exactly the Results you want, which keeps files small and relevant.

Export as a PDF
A PDF export produces a Mobaro-generated report that mirrors what was completed in the app. If a Report Template is applied, the PDF respects it, so you can produce a focused report that hides full-score questions, images, or other content — see Creating and using Report Templates. To export a PDF:
Go to
ResultsSelect the Result(s) you want to export
Click
ExportSelect an Export as PDF option (Detailed Report, or a specific Report Template)
Note: PDF exports are limited to 5 at a time. To process more than that, set up a Result Report notification rule to automatically send PDF versions of Results to a mailbox.
Export to Excel
Excel exports come in several flavours, each structured for a different kind of analysis.
Excel document
This export splits each Checklist into its own worksheet, making it easy to manually review details across a range of submitted Checklists. Only answered questions are exported, on a per-line basis. Each answer includes:
Name of the page where the question was answered
Type of question
Text of the question
Scoring details
Question Categories
Text of the selected answer(s)
Associated comments
Number of media files
Master data such as assignee, deadline, and priority on Assignments associated with questions
To export, go to Results, select the Result(s), click Export, then Export results as Excel document.
Aggregated Excel document
This option combines selected Results into a single worksheet, so you can compare them side by side. It:
Generates one list of all possible answer options from the exported Checklists
Indicates which answers each Result selected
Is similar to the Excel document export, but without detailed Assignment information
Lays questions out vertically and individual Results horizontally, in a pseudo-checklist form
Questions or answer options with a red background indicate changes over time — for example, questions or answer options that were not present when a Result was completed, or that have since been removed from the Checklist.
Note: This format is limited to Results from the same Checklist — if the selected Results belong to different Checklists, the option is not available. Use the Checklist filter to make sure you only have one Checklist selected before exporting.
Power Query Dashboard
The Power Query Dashboard export contains data similar to the Excel document, but formatted as fixed tabular columns plus ready-made dashboards. Columns include Result ID, Checklist language, answer times in both local and UTC format, scoring details, Location data, User details, answer details (page, Checklist, question, and answer data), comments, and data on Assignments and attachments created from the Results. Each row represents one provided answer — questions with multiple answers get one row each.
Heads-up: Power Query is only supported on Microsoft Windows — Office for Mac is not supported. Excel 2016 and newer have Power Query built in; for Excel 2013 and 2010 it must be installed separately.
Loading the data
When you first open the file, enable editing and content (the file uses External Data Connections), then load the data by clicking the Data tab in Excel and pressing Refresh All. This may take a while depending on the amount of data, but unless you are manually editing the data worksheet you only need to do it once.
Worksheets and filters
Report worksheets are marked in green, and the exported data sits in blue worksheets named Data, Comments, and Assignments. Each standard dashboard comes with predefined widgets and filters for slicing the responses.
Result summary and text questions
Two lighter exports are also available from the Export menu: Export result summary for a high-level overview of the selected Results without per-question detail, and Export text questions to Excel for pulling free-text answers out on their own for quick review.
Exporting Results via the API
For automated or recurring exports, Mobaro's API lets you pull Results programmatically as JSON — ideal for feeding a data warehouse, a BI tool like Power BI or Tableau, or a custom application, without anyone manually clicking Export. For the full walkthrough — authentication, the Results endpoint, filtering, and example requests — see Pulling Results via the API, or start with Getting started with the Mobaro API if the API is new to you.
Tip: If you'd rather not write code, the Power Automate connector can move Results into Excel, SharePoint, or other systems with no scripting.
Frequently asked questions
Q: Why can't I select the aggregated Excel export?
A: That format only works when all selected Results are from the same Checklist. Use the Checklist filter to narrow your selection to one Checklist, then try again.
Q: How do I export more than 5 PDFs at once?
A: PDF exports are capped at 5 at a time in the backend. For larger volumes, set up a Result Report notification rule to email PDF reports automatically.
Q: Can I control what appears in an exported report?
A: Yes — apply a Report Template. Templates let you hide full-score questions, images, comments, the front page, and much more. See Creating and using Report Templates.
Q: What do the red cells in the aggregated export mean?
A: They flag questions or answer options that changed over time — added after a Result was completed, or removed from the Checklist since.
Q: Does Power Query work on a Mac?
A: No. The Power Query Dashboard export requires Microsoft Windows. Office for Mac is not supported.
Q: Can I automate exports on a schedule?
A: Yes — use the API with date filters to pull Results on a recurring basis, or use a Result Report notification rule for automated PDF delivery by email.
